The city of Jalandhar on Tuesday morning witnessed a thick blanket of fog along with biting cold weather. Due to low difference in highest and lowest temperature, Jalandhar is witnessing shivering cold. IMD Chandigarh has also put the district of Jalandhar on orange and yellow alert for very dense to dense fog.
The extent of harsh winter in Punjab can be understood by the fact that for the past two days lowest temperature in a district has reached 0°C. For instance, Bathinda on January 12 recorded 0.6°C, while on January 13 Ballowal Saunkhri in SBS Nagar recorded 0°C.
Now, the question arises will Jalandhar 0°C in the upcoming days in January 2026?
The answer is highly unlikely. According to AccuWeather report, the lowest temperature Jalandhar is expected to witness in the upcoming days is 5°C. However, Jalandhar recorded 1°C on January 10 and January 12 as per AccuWeather.
Notably, while the city of Jalandhar and its villages are highly unlikely to record 0°C, the case is very different for Adampur.
Adampur has recorded 0°C multiple times in the past few years. In fact, on some days, the temperature is even recorded in minus in previous winter seasons.
For example, in 2013, Adampur recorded -2.4°C. In 2018, it recorded a minimum temperature of -0.8°C. Adampur comes in Jalandhar district and famous for having an Air Force Station.
However, IMD till January 19 has predicted that lowest temperature in Adampur will not touch 0°C.
Hence, if weather predictions by IMD, AccuWeather and Apple Weather App turn out to be true, neither Jalandhar nor Adampur will record 0°C in January 2026.
